        논문 : 한옥 생산성 향상을 위한 설계지원 방안에 관한 연구 실무 -부재가공 프로세스 분석을 중심으로-

        이현우 ( Hyun Woo Lee ),정성원 ( Sung Won Jung ),전한종 ( Han Jong Jun ) 디자인융복합학회 2012 디자인융복합연구 Vol.11 No.5

        기존 한옥의 계승을 위한 관련 연구가 진행되고 있으나, 한옥 보급에는 실용성을 띄지 못하고 있다. 이는 한옥 시공기술의 복잡성과 자재 생산기술 부족으로 인한 제한적 범위 내에서 공사가 진행됨에 따라 높은 공사비를 원인으로 꼽을 수 있다. 이에 따라 현재 전통 한옥이 가진 정체성을 살리고 현시대에 보급될 수 있는 신 한옥으로의 진화를 위해 부재간의 연관을 분석하고 조립하는 방식을 지식으로 구성하고 디지털 모델링을 함으로써 공사비 절감이 가능케 하는 방법 등이 연구되고 있다. 본 연구에서는 한옥 설계자를 고려한 효율적인 부재 가공 정보 지원을 목표로 한옥 부재 실무 가공 분석을 통해 경제성, 시공성을 파악하고 최적화 방안을 위한 한옥 부재 제작 CNC 시뮬레이션을 통해 효율적인 가공 프로세스의 발전 가능성을 예측하여 최적화된 부재가공 정보를 제안하고 이를 기반으로 한옥 수요자들을 위한 설계지원 방법에 대한 구체적인 방안을 제시함으로써 한옥의 생상성 향상에 기여하고자 한다. There have been a lot of studies about the Han-ok, the Korean-style house, in perspective of the inheritage of existing ones, but there are no practicality in the supply of Han-ok. The cause is considered to exist in the complexity of Han-ok and the techniques required to manufacture its components and in the relatively higher construction expenses in the process which is within restricted range. On the contrary, in order to preserve the identity of traditional Han-ok and encourage the evolution to create a new Han-ok that can be supplied to the present period, there has been studies that analyzes the connection between sub-components and assemble them into a digital model which can possibly decrease the expenses spent on construction. The research`s objective is to provide valuable information for Han-ok designers, which contains methods on manufacturing sub-components effectively. Furthermore, by analyzing the current manufacturing method`s workability and economic feasibility, the research can obtain an optimum alternative for improving Han-ok`s production. Also by using CNC simulation, the possibility of an effective production can be predicted, as well as the information that can lead to the optimum method for an efficient sub-component manufacturing and suggest a specific resolution which can also affect on the improvement of Han-ok productivity.

        Hypoallergenic and Physicochemical Properties of the A2 β-Casein Fraction of Goat Milk

        Tae-Hwan Jung,Hyo-Jeong Hwang,Sung-Seob Yun,Won-Jae Lee,Jin-Wook Kim,Ji-Yun Ahn,Woo-Min Jeon,Kyoung-Sik Han2.6* 한국축산식품학회 2017 한국축산식품학회지 Vol.37 No.6

        Goat milk has a protein composition similar to that of breast milk and contains abundant nutrients, but its use in functional foods is rather limited in comparison to milk from other sources. The aim of this study was to prepare a goat A2 β-casein fraction with improved digestibility and hypoallergenic properties. We investigated the optimal conditions for the separation of A2 β-casein fraction from goat milk by pH adjustment to pH 4.4 and treating the casein suspension with calcium chloride (0.05 M for 1 h at 25°C). Selective reduction of β- lactoglobulin and αs-casein was confirmed using sodium dodecyl sulphate-polyacrylamide gel electrophoresis and reverse-phase high-performance liquid chromatography. The hypoallergenic property of A2 β-casein fraction was examined by measuring the release of histamine and tumor necrosis factor alpha from HMC-1 human mast cells exposed to different proteins, including A2 β-casein fraction. There was no significant difference in levels of both indicators between A2 β-casein treatment and the control (no protein treatment). The A2 β-casein fraction is abundant in essential amino acids, especially, branched-chain amino acids (leucine, valine, and isoleucine). The physicochemical properties of A2 β-casein fraction, including protein solubility and viscosity, are similar to those of bovine whole casein which is widely used as a protein source in various foods. Therefore, the goat A2 β-casein fraction may be useful as a food material with good digestibility and hypoallergenic properties for infants, the elderly, and people with metabolic disorders.

      • 李圭晙의 生涯와 思想的 傾向

        권오민(Kwon Oh-mi),박상영(Park Sang-young),안상영(Ahn Sang-young),한창현(Han Chang-huyn),안상우(Ahn Sang-woo) 한국의사학회 2009 한국의사학회지 Vol.22 No.1

        This article conducted an pilot study on Lee Gyu-Jun(李圭晙)’s life and thoughts. He championed, and is mainly based on, old annotations of ancient Confucian bibles古文 that were made in the Han漢 and Tang唐 era in Chinese history and consequently took additionally into account Zuxi朱熹’s annotations on Confucian bibles. This cause big trouble to him in conservative Gyeong Shang Province(嶺南). He participated in the Confucian Religion Movement孔敎運動 and proposed constitutional monarchy as a new polity fit for changing Korean history. He closely interacted with many resistants to the Japanese rule of Korea and had a mixed perspective on Western culture, science and technology, and social system, positive or negative, contingent on cases. He made great footprints in the history of both modern Korean medicine and philosophy. Thus there is an urgent need for the overall study on Lee Gyu-Jun in every aspect.

        강원도 화천군 수달(Lutra lutra) 서식지의 식생 구조

        서형수 ( Hyung Soo Seo ),신영섭 ( Young Seob Shin ),이경은 ( Kyung Eun Lee ),김윤미 ( Yoon Mi Kim ),전미나 ( Mina Jeon ),남택우 ( Taek Woo Nam ),한성용 ( Sung Yong Han ),정연숙 ( Yeonsook Choung ) 한국하천호수학회 2014 생태와 환경 Vol.47 No.special

        In order to determine whether vegetation would be one of the factors for the selection of otter home range, vegetation structure and other potential factors were studied in Hwacheon, Korea. Thirteen sites, otter’s activity found and not found, were investigated in North Han River and connected tributary streams of Hwacheon-gun. Three types of vegetation were classified by cluster analysis, which is short grass, tall grass and shrub type. Vegetation zone of each channel is composed of either one type, or mosaic of tall grass and shrub type. Short grass type is common in Lake Paro and upper North Han-river where water level is highly variable throughout a year. Therefore, annual species such as Persicaria nodosa, Fimbristylis dichotomam and Chenopodium ficifolium are the most dominant. Shrub type is common at the downstream sites of Jichon stream and along mainstream of North Han River down Lake Paro. A shrub species, Salix koreensis, is the most common. Tall grass type is dominant occupying the most vegetation zone of the tributary channels. Phragmites japonica is absolutely dominant. Due to its dense cover, a few plant species are co-existed. Otter activity was found in all three vegetation types and no marked activity was found at some sites of tall grass type. There is no difference in species composition and physiognomy between tall grass sites with and without otter activity, while it shows significant difference in fish availability between two groups. Overall we found that home range of otters in the region is along the mainstream and downstream of tributary streams with high fish availability in all vegetation types and in various human activity levels.

      • Fatty acid-CoA ligase 4 is overexpressed in human hepatocellular carcinoma

        Sung, Young Kwan,Hwang, Sun Young,Park, Mi Kyung,Bae, Han Ik,Kim, Woo Ho,Kim, Jung-Chul,Kim, Moonkyu Wiley (Blackwell Publishing) 2003 Cancer Science Vol.94 No.5

        <P>Fatty acid-CoA ligase 4 (FACL4) is a central enzyme controlling the unesterified arachidonic acid (AA) level in cells. It has been shown that FACL4 blocks apoptosis and promotes colon carcinogenesis by lowering the cellular level of unesterified AA. Consistent with this, FACL4 is upregulated in colon adenocarcinoma. The status of FACL4 in other tumors including hepatocellular carcinoma (HCC) is not known. Here, we report that FACL4 is overexpressed in human HCC compared with adjacent normal liver tissues. FACL4 mRNA and protein were overexpressed in 5 out of 12 (41.7%) and 3 out of 8 (37.5%) cases of HCC, respectively. Immunohistochemical staining showed strong fine granular intracytoplasmic staining in tumor cells, whereas we observed occasional weak staining in normal liver tissues surrounding the tumors. We found that 14 out of 37 (37.8%) HCC expressed moderate to strong FACL4 immunostaining. Both normal adult and fetal liver tissues showed very weak to no detectable staining, whereas 3 out of 10 (30%) cirrhotic livers expressed weak staining. In addition, we found that 4 out of 8 (50%) human hepatoma cell lines expressed high levels of FACL4 by northern blot analysis. Our results show that FACL4 is a new molecular marker for HCC and suggest that the FACL4 pathway may be involved in liver carcinogenesis.</P>

        Effects of arsenic trioxide on cell death, reactive oxygen species and glutathione levels in different cell types.

        Han, Yong Hwan,Moon, Hwa Jin,You, Bo Ra,Kim, Sung Zoo,Kim, Suhn Hee,Park, Woo Hyun D.A. Spandidos 2010 INTERNATIONAL JOURNAL OF MOLECULAR MEDICINE Vol.25 No.1

        <P>Arsenic trioxide (ATO) can regulate many biological functions such as apoptosis and differentiation. We evaluated the effects of ATO on various cell types such as cervical cancer HeLa cells, pulmonary adenocarcinoma Calu-6 and A549 cells, calf pulmonary artery endothelial cells (CPAEC), human umbilical vein endothelial cells (HUVEC) and human pulmonary fibroblast (HPF) cells in relation to cell growth, cell death and reactive oxygen species (ROS) and glutathione (GSH) levels. The growth of HeLa and Calu-6 cells was inhibited by ATO with an IC50 of approximately 15 microM at 24 h. A549 cell growth was not inhibited by 15 microM ATO. The susceptibility to ATO in CPAEC and HUVEC was similar to that in HeLa cells. The IC50 of ATO in HPF cells was approximately 40 microM. ATO induced apoptosis in HeLa, CPAEC and HUVEC, which was accompanied by the loss of mitochondrial membrane potential (DeltaPsim). However, ATO did not strongly trigger apoptosis in Calu-6, A549 and HPF cells. ATO increased or decreased the ROS level including O2.- and GSH levels depending on the incubation dose and cell type. In conclusion, ATO differentially affected cell growth inhibition and death depending on the incubation dose and cell type. The changes in ROS and GSH levels by ATO were not tightly correlated with the level of cell death. Our present data provide useful information for the action of ATO in various cell types in relation to cell growth, cell death, ROS and GSH levels.</P>

      • Analysis and Evaluation of a BJT-Based 1T-DRAM

        Sung-Jin Choi,Jin-Woo Han,Dong-Il Moon,Yang-Kyu Choi IEEE 2010 IEEE electron device letters Vol.31 No.5

        <P>A BJT-based 1T-DRAM that utilizes a latch process is analyzed in an experimental assessment. The experimental study reveals that undesired activation of a parasitic BJT by a high leakage current inhibits aggressive scaling of a BJT-based 1T-DRAM. Given the importance of choosing proper operation biases, the drain voltage that triggers the latch process in the BJT-based 1T-DRAM should be reduced to avoid unwanted parasitic BJT activation. Hence, a heterogeneous source and drain is proposed to ensure the energy bandgap offset to silicon channel. A numerical evaluation confirms that a heterogeneous source and drain embedded structure is a promising candidate for high-density and low-power DRAM technologies.</P>
